Li, Zhan;Wang, Ke-Feng;Zhao, Xin;Ti, Huihui;Liu, Xu-Ge;Wang, Honggen research published 《 Manganese-mediated reductive functionalization of activated aliphatic acids and primary amines》, the research content is summarized as follows. In this work, a Mn-mediated reductive decarboxylative/deaminative functionalization of activated aliphatic acids and primary amines was disclosed. A series of C-X (X = S, Se, Te, H, P) and C-C bonds were efficiently constructed under simple and mild reaction conditions. The protocol was applicable to the late-stage modification of some structurally complex natural products or drugs. Preliminary mechanistic studies suggest the involvement of radicals in the reaction pathway.
